LG Optimus LTE Tag announced with 4.3-inch IPS display, 1.2GHz dual-core processor and NFC

LG has announced the LG Optimus LTE Tag, new Android phone with NFC Support. This comes with 4.3-inch IPS display and is powered by 1.2GHz dual-core Qualcomm processor. It runs on Android 2.3 Gingerbread and has 5MP auto focus camera with LED flash and 1.3MP  front facing camera. The LG NFC tag+ provided with the phone changes the phone into car mode automatically when it’s near that tag. This enables you to turn on the navigation system in the phone and could be programmed to turn on Bluetooth, GPS and raise the volume. It also comes with LTE support. Tata DOCOMO launches ‘Grab a Song’ service for GSM and CDMA customers


Tata DOCOMO has launched innovative song search service, Grab a Song, for its GSM and CDMA customers. This would enable Tata DOCOMO customers set the song they hear as Call Me Tune/Welcome Tune from a massive music library of over 400,000 songs in 20 languages. Samsung says its the No.1 Smartphone brand in India

When I was checking out some news sites ,  I noticed an unusual thank you banner and the Samsung logo and decided to check it out. It took me to a landing page which is a thank you page for Samsung mobile users. Samsung says that it is currently the No.1 Smartphone brand in India according to the promo. It is quoting a GfK nielsen India Retail Store Audit Report for mobile phones in 50,000+population towns in November 2011. Samsung claims to have a market share of 37.9% in Smartphones in that month for that particular segment.

Samsung Omnia W price drops to Rs. 15200


Samsung Omnia W has seen a price cut in India. It was launched in India for Rs. 20,900 last December. It has 3.7 (800 x 480 pixels) inch Super AMOLED display, 5MP AF Camera with LED Flash and VGA front camera.
